    Firstly needs to understands that How does AdWords know where geographically to show my keyword-targeted ads?

    1- consider the Google domain being used (.fr, .de, .kr, etc.). If a user visits www.google.fr, the Google domain for France, they'll see ads targeted to France, regardless of their current location.
    2-analyze and prioritize the actual search term the user submits on Google to determine when to show ads targeted to a specific region or city. If someone enters a search query that contains a recognizable city or region, we may show appropriate regional or custom-targeted ads. For example, if someone searches for 'New York plumbers,' we may show relevant ads targeted to New York. Regardless of the user's physical location (as shown by IP address), we'll prioritize the content of the user's search query to determine which ads to show. This is applicable only if the location the user is searching for is the same country where they're physically located
    3-When possible, we determine the user's general physical location based on their device location, which is usually based on their computer's Internet Protocol (IP) address. An IP address is a unique number assigned by Internet Service Providers (ISPs) to each computer connected to the Internet.
    4-Google Search personalization: Users can personalize their Google search experience to only see results that are especially relevant to their location. This includes a default location they enter (such as their home address) or our best approximation based on the user's IP address. They can also enter a custom location (like a city name), or further define which level of their default location to apply to search results (city, region, or state).
